Roger Williams University seeks a Visual Resources Curator responsible for planning, developing, and

maintaining the visual resources collections and services while contributing to the library’s digital initiatives. 

 

Reporting to the Dean of University Libraries, the Curator acquires, processes, and catalogs images for

both the digital image and slide collections with primary support for the School of Architecture, Art, and

Historic Preservation.  In addition, the Curator supervises the work of the part-time Digital Resources

Assistant and student employees, and is responsible for overseeing the training of faculty in the use of the

visual resources collections.

 

The Visual Resources Curator is expected to demonstrate a thorough knowledge of visual image cataloging

procedures and standards, and proficiency in computer applications such as MS Office Suite, Filemaker Pro

or MS Access, and MS Photoshop.  A working knowledge of the Madison Digital Image Database (MDID2)

is preferred, as well as knowledge of the fair use guidelines within U.S. Copyright law, as they apply to visual

resources.  The Curator must be detail-oriented, able to successfully manage multiple projects, and proficient

in both verbal and written communication.

 

A Master’s degree in Art History, Architectural History, or a related field is required.  A Master’s degree in Library

and/or Information Science with education in art or architectural history, or an equivalent in education and

related work experience will be considered.  Additionally, two to five years experience working in a visual

resources collection and one to two years supervisory experience is necessary.
